Enthalpy
The heat content that is stored in a chemical system.

Enthalpy change, ΔH
Difference in enthalpy between the reactants and products in a reaction.

Average bond enthalpy
The average bond enthalpy change that takes place when breaking by homolytic fission 1 mole of a given type of bond in the molecule of a gaseous species.

Standard enthalpy of combustion
The enthalpy change that takes place when 1 mole of of a substance reacts completely with oxygen under standard conditions all reactants and products being in their standard states.

Standard enthalpy change of formation
The enthalpy change that takes place when 1 mole of a compound is formed from its elements under standard conditions, with all reactants and products in their standard states.

Standard enthalpy change of neutralisation
The enthalpy chnage that accompanies the reaction of an acid by a base o form one mole of H2O(l), under standard conditions, with all reactants and products in their standard states.

Enthalpy cycle
A diagram for a reaction to compares the enthalpy of the reactants with the enthalpy of the products.

Specific heat capacity
The energy required to raise the temperature of 1g of a substance by 1K

Hess' Law
If a reaction can take place by more than one route and the initial and final conditions are the same, the total enthalpy change is the same for each route.

Endothermic reaction
A reaction in which the enthaply of the products is greater than the enthalpy of the reactants, resulting in heat being taken in from the surroundings (ΔH is positive)

Exothermic reaction
A reaction in which the enthalpy of the products is smaller than the enthalpy of the reactants, resulting in heat loss to the surroundings. (ΔH is negative)
